網(wǎng)頁跳轉(zhuǎn)是一種在互聯(lián)網(wǎng)環(huán)境中廣泛使用的技術(shù),允許用戶在不同的網(wǎng)頁之間快速導(dǎo)航。無論是為了改善用戶體驗(yàn),還是為了網(wǎng)站的SEO優(yōu)化,了解網(wǎng)頁跳轉(zhuǎn)的方式及其最佳實(shí)踐至關(guān)重要。本文將圍繞這一主題,深入探討網(wǎng)頁跳轉(zhuǎn)的不同類型、實(shí)現(xiàn)的方法以及其在實(shí)際應(yīng)用中的重要性。

一、網(wǎng)頁跳轉(zhuǎn)的類型

1.301重定向

301重定向是一種永久性跳轉(zhuǎn),意味著原有的URL將永遠(yuǎn)被新URL替換。這種跳轉(zhuǎn)方式對(duì)SEO非常友好,因?yàn)樗阉饕婺軌驅(qū)⒃撁娴臋?quán)重傳遞到新頁面。當(dāng)您更改網(wǎng)站結(jié)構(gòu),或是合并頁面時(shí),使用301重定向是最好的選擇。

2.302重定向

與301重定向不同,302重定向是一種臨時(shí)性跳轉(zhuǎn)。這意味著原頁面在未來可能會(huì)重新使用,而搜索引擎在處理302跳轉(zhuǎn)時(shí),通常不會(huì)傳遞原頁面的權(quán)重。因此,當(dāng)您在進(jìn)行臨時(shí)更改時(shí),使用302重定向是合適的選擇。

3. JavaScript跳轉(zhuǎn)

通過JavaScript實(shí)現(xiàn)的網(wǎng)頁跳轉(zhuǎn)可以在用戶瀏覽網(wǎng)頁時(shí)立即觸發(fā)。這種跳轉(zhuǎn)的常見用途包括在用戶點(diǎn)擊按鈕或鏈接時(shí)自動(dòng)導(dǎo)航到新的頁面。JavaScript跳轉(zhuǎn)通常用于動(dòng)態(tài)網(wǎng)站和用戶互動(dòng)強(qiáng)的網(wǎng)站,但是如果不合理使用,也有可能影響SEO表現(xiàn)。

4. Meta刷新

Meta刷新是一種利用HTML的Meta標(biāo)簽實(shí)現(xiàn)的跳轉(zhuǎn)方式,通常用于在一定時(shí)間延遲后自動(dòng)跳轉(zhuǎn)。雖然這種方法較為簡(jiǎn)便,但并不推薦使用,因其對(duì)SEO的影響較大,同時(shí)也可能影響用戶體驗(yàn)。

5. 鏈接跳轉(zhuǎn)

這是最常見的跳轉(zhuǎn)方式,用戶通過點(diǎn)擊網(wǎng)頁上的鏈接前往新的網(wǎng)頁。這種跳轉(zhuǎn)方式簡(jiǎn)單直接,通常依賴于HTML的<a>標(biāo)簽。確保鏈接文本清晰且相關(guān),從而提高用戶的點(diǎn)擊率和SEO表現(xiàn)。

二、網(wǎng)頁跳轉(zhuǎn)的實(shí)現(xiàn)方法

1. 使用HTML實(shí)現(xiàn)301重定向

要實(shí)現(xiàn)301重定向,可以在網(wǎng)站的服務(wù)器配置文件中(如.htaccess文件)添加以下代碼:

Redirect 301 /old-page.html http://www.example.com/new-page.html

這條代碼表示當(dāng)用戶訪問/old-page.html時(shí),自動(dòng)重定向到http://www.example.com/new-page.html。

2. 使用PHP實(shí)現(xiàn)302重定向

在PHP中,可以使用header()函數(shù)來實(shí)現(xiàn)302重定向,示例如下:

<?php
header("Location: http://www.example.com/new-page.php", true, 302);
exit();
?>

這段代碼將會(huì)使訪問者被引導(dǎo)到新的頁面。

3. JavaScript實(shí)現(xiàn)跳轉(zhuǎn)

如果需要快速響應(yīng)用戶的動(dòng)作,比如按鈕點(diǎn)擊,可以使用JavaScript來實(shí)現(xiàn):

document.getElementById("myButton").onclick = function() {
window.location.href = "http://www.example.com/new-page.html";
};

以上代碼表示當(dāng)用戶點(diǎn)擊myButton按鈕時(shí),頁面將跳轉(zhuǎn)到指定的URL。

4. 使用Meta標(biāo)簽實(shí)現(xiàn)跳轉(zhuǎn)

使用Meta標(biāo)簽在HTML文檔的<head>部分進(jìn)行跳轉(zhuǎn),可以如下實(shí)現(xiàn):

<meta http-equiv="refresh" content="5;url=http://www.example.com/new-page.html">

這段代碼表示在5秒后自動(dòng)跳轉(zhuǎn)到新的網(wǎng)頁。

三、網(wǎng)頁跳轉(zhuǎn)的最佳實(shí)踐

1. 優(yōu)先使用301重定向

對(duì)于永久性更改,優(yōu)先考慮使用301重定向。這將幫助搜索引擎理解頁面的新位置,并將權(quán)重有效傳遞。

2. 遇到臨時(shí)更改則使用302重定向

在需要進(jìn)行臨時(shí)更改時(shí),始終使用302重定向,以避免誤導(dǎo)搜索引擎對(duì)頁面的重要性評(píng)估。

3. 限制JavaScript及Meta刷新使用

雖然這些跳轉(zhuǎn)方式有時(shí)方便,但在SEO及用戶體驗(yàn)上可能存在隱患。盡量用其他更可靠的方法實(shí)現(xiàn)跳轉(zhuǎn)。

4. 確保鏈接文本具有描述性

在進(jìn)行鏈接跳轉(zhuǎn)時(shí),使用清晰、相關(guān)的文本能夠幫助用戶了解他們將要訪問的頁面,并提升點(diǎn)擊率。

5. 定期檢查跳轉(zhuǎn)鏈

在網(wǎng)站維護(hù)過程中,需定期檢查跳轉(zhuǎn)鏈,確保沒有死鏈接或無效的跳轉(zhuǎn)。同時(shí)關(guān)注跳轉(zhuǎn)的頁面是否能夠正常加載,確保用戶體驗(yàn)。

四、網(wǎng)頁跳轉(zhuǎn)與SEO優(yōu)化的關(guān)系

網(wǎng)頁跳轉(zhuǎn)直接影響網(wǎng)站的SEO健康。合理的跳轉(zhuǎn)不僅能夠提高用戶滿意度,還有助于提升頁面的搜索引擎排名。具體而言:

  • 權(quán)重傳遞:適當(dāng)?shù)闹囟ㄏ蚰軌驅(qū)⑴f頁面的權(quán)重傳遞到新頁面,避免因?yàn)轫撁嬲{(diào)整造成的掉權(quán)。
  • 用戶體驗(yàn):良好的跳轉(zhuǎn)能夠提升用戶體驗(yàn),減少用戶在尋找信息時(shí)的挫敗感,從而降低跳出率。
  • 內(nèi)容更新:通過有效的跳轉(zhuǎn)方式,及時(shí)更新網(wǎng)站內(nèi)容,有助于保持網(wǎng)站的活躍度和相關(guān)性,對(duì)SEO表現(xiàn)有積極影響。

了解和掌握這些網(wǎng)頁跳轉(zhuǎn)的方式和實(shí)踐技巧,可以幫助您在網(wǎng)站管理中做出更明智的決策,也有助于提高網(wǎng)站的整體表現(xiàn)和用戶滿意度。